15 Best Restaurants in Opelousas (LA)

Opelousas is a city in Louisiana, United States, with a population of over 15,700, according to the 2020 census

Opelousas, LA, is famous for the Zydeco style of music. Other specialties include their excellent spices, providing the best Cajun flavor.

For over 300 years, they have successfully preserved their history and passed down traditions across generations. Yes, the city of Opelousas is rich in history.

Some of the top places to go to when you visit the city include Evangeline Downs Racetrack & Casino, Louisiana Orphan Train Museum, St. Landry Parish Visitor Center, and Le Vieux Village de Poste des Opelousas.

When you visit Opelousas, you must experience the outstanding excellent has to offer, or else the visit will not be complete.

Some Opelousas restaurants include Crawfish House and Grill, Back in Time, Pizza Shack Incorporated, Billy Ray’s Boudin, Mama’s Fried Chicken, and more.

Are you planning a trip to Opelousas? Here are the top restaurants in Opelousas, LA, for a memorable meal time.

Best Restaurants in Opelousas

1. Crawfish House and Grill

Crawfish House and Grill

If you need some of the best seafood restaurants in Opelousas, LA, Crawfish House & Grill, LLC should be at the top of your list.

They offer many traditional cuisines such as boiled crawfish, beer, cocktails, and much more. This restaurant provides dishes made with fresh and delicate ingredients at an affordable price.

The food is excellent, and so is the service. This restaurant is top-rated in the area for excellent service, and the staff will always serve you with a smile. Order at Crawfish House & Grill, LLC for exceptional service in Opelousas, LA.

Crawfish House also provides jambalaya, gumbo, po’boys & other regional staples.

Popular items on the menu include Cajun girl poboy, crawfish with potatoes, seafood Salad, bread pudding, seafood gumbo, fried alligator, margarita on the rocks, pork chop, red snapper, seared salmon, etc.

Whether you are dining in or ordering a takeaway, Opelousas opens on Monday from 11 am – 2 pm, Tuesday- Friday from 11 am – 2 pm, 5 pm- 9 pm, Saturday from 5 am -. 9 pm, and on Sunday from 11 am- 2 pm.

Address: 1214 S Union St, Opelousas, LA 70570, United States. Phone: +1 337-948-0049.

2. Mama’s Fried Chicken

Mama's Fried Chicken

Still on our list of top restaurants in Opelousas, LA is Mama’s Fried Chicken, which is worth visiting

Mama’s Fried Chicken is a locally run and owned restaurant in Opelousas that is famous for the various homemade items on its menu. Because of this, they are top-rated among the fast-food restaurants in the area.

Some features and services offered in this restaurant include a kid’s menu, drive-through pickup, delivery, takeaway, and dine-in.

They offer fried Chicken & seafood, burgers, shrimp & onion rings, biscuits & fries. Are you looking for a restaurant offering some of the best cooking in Louisiana? Mama’s Fried Chicken has earned that spot.

Mama’s hamburger, cheeseburger, and shrimp/crab combos come with a side plus a drink. They also provide a fried shrimp basket, which is worth a trial.

Other popular menu items include fried pickles, shrimp platter, chicken nuggets, fried gizzard, and desserts like pecan pie, funnel cake, fried Oreos, etc.

Mama’s fried Chicken opens every Sunday- Thursday from 10 am – 9 pm and Friday and Saturday from 10 am -10 pm.

With over 35 years of growth, you can only experience the best.

Address: 508 E Landry St, Opelousas, LA 70570, United States. Phone: +1 337-948-9203.

3. Soileau’s Dinner Club

Soileau's Dinner Club

Also on the list of best restaurants in Opelousas, LA is Soileau’s Dinner Club, situated at 1618 North Main Street.

Soileau’s Dinner is a Cajun restaurant owned by a family and offers steaks, seafood & plenty of authentic traditional dishes.

For over 80 years, excellent food and consistency have been the benchmark that has bolstered the success of Soileau’s Restaurant in Opelousas, Louisiana.

We are bringing the best of Cajun recipes with fresh and delicate ingredients. Ribeyes, hand-cut daily, homemade stuffing, sauces, and seasonings make sumptuous delicacies at Soileau’s Dinner.

They are famous for their charbroiled Angus beef, Gulf seafood, Cajun specialties, and signature dishes that amaze you. Some items on the menu are Casseroles/Pasta, Sandwiches, Po-Boys, Salads, Desserts, Appetizers, Gulf Shrimp / Oysters, Louisiana Crawfish, Florida Lobster, Charbroiled Steaks, etc.

Do well also to try their signatures like catfish Opelousas, super sea platter, pecan brochette, grilled tilapia, and pepper steak.

Visit Soileau’s Dinner Club seven days a week, Sunday- Thursday from 11 am – 8:30 pm, Friday and Saturday from 11 am -9 pm, for your lunch and dinner options.

Address: 1618 North Main Street, Opelousas, LA 70570, United States. Phone: +1 337-942-2985.

4. Back in Time

Back in Time

Among the best Opelousas restaurants is Back in Time, which is worth visiting.

Looking for an excellent restaurant in Opelousas offering delicious comfort food in a cozy atmosphere, look no further than Back in Time.

The name is fitting, as they produce an old-fashioned aura at their storefront while offering delicious sandwiches.

The servers are hospitable and warm and will help ensure you have a great time when you visit.

Try out their sandwiches, salads, soups, and combos. Make sure to come hungry for a lasting impression.

They are closed on Sundays but open every other day of the week from 11 am- 2:30 pm.

Address: 123 W Landry St, Opelousas, LA 70570, United States. Phone: +1 337-942-2413.

5. Billy-Ray’s Boudin

Billy-Ray's Boudin

Another restaurant we must mention as one of the top Opelousas restaurants is Billy Ray’s Boudin.

Within the well-spaced and decorated walls of Billy Ray’s Boudin restaurant are the tables that carry fresh sausages, Cajun dishes, and the one-and-only Boudin balls.

You can explore the drive-thru option at Billy Ray’s Boudin or grab a takeout of your favorite boudin balls.

Their drinks, snacks, smoked sausages, and crackling will be impressive.

More on the menu highlights are crawfish pie, pepper jack cheese, pepper jack boudin ball, Billy’s pork skin, smoked boudin, boudin sausage links, chicken cracklins, and granola.

Opens Monday- Friday from 7:30 am – 6 pm, Saturday from 8 am – 5 pm, and Sunday from 8 am – 2 pm.

Address: 904 Short Vine St, Opelousas, LA 70570, United States. Phone: +1 337-942-9150.

6. Pizza Shack Incorporated

Pizza Shack Incorporated

At the sixth spot on our list of best Opelousas restaurants is Pizza Shack Incorporated.

Unlike other pizzerias in Opelousas, Pizza Shack Incorporated happens to be self-owned. Despite its independent ownership, pizza holds humility as a standard.

To serve their customers and, by extension, the community at large is what they love to do. They provide a service that is friendly in a cozy atmosphere featuring TVs and lunch specials daily.

Pizza Shack Incorporated is an award-winning pizzeria that has gained fame for its fresh dough made from scratch. The ingredients they use for their dishes are always fresh and delicate.

And of course, the food is the essential part. Try the restaurant’s salads, appetizers, nachos, PO-boys, and sandwiches when you visit. Do not forget to try their dressings too.

The jukebox, TVs, video poker, chilled beer, and daily specials are all available to ensure you have a great time.

Pizza Shack operates Monday – Thursday, 11 am-10 pm, Friday to Saturday, 11 am-11 pm, and Sunday, 5 pm-10 pm.

Visit Pizza Shack Incorporated Opelousas, LA, for a long-lasting dining experience.

Address: 1242 Edith St., Opelousas, LA 70570, United States. Phone: +1 337-942-9150.

7. Yamato Steakhouse of Japan

Yamato Steakhouse of Japan

Are you a lover of Asian food? Do you want to enjoy the best Japanese cuisine that Opelousas offers? If yes, Yamato Steakhouse of Japan is the place to visit.

Yamato Steak House of Japan is a family-friendly Japanese restaurant committed to offering high-quality food and services. Over the years, they have set a high-level standard they are committed to keeping.

The cleanliness of the restaurant to the high-quality foods they offer on their broad menu proves how much they put into ensuring that their customers are satisfied.

You have so many options you can select from, like appetizers, sushi rolls, yaki soba, seafood platters, a kid’s menu, a combination of sushi and sashimi, etc.

You can also experience the fun of watching the chef make some fresh hibachi and sushi.

Sunday – Thursday from 11:00 am – 09:30 pm, and Friday and Saturday from 11 am – 11 pm are the times the doors of Yamato will be open for customers.

Are you looking to have a memorable dining time with a special someone? Are you looking to celebrate a special event? Are you looking to spend some evening time with your family and friends? Yamato Steakhouse of Japan has got you covered.

Address: 1434 Heather Dr, Opelousas, LA 70570, United States. Phone: +1 337-678-3238.

8. Creswell Lane Restaurant

The eighth spot on our list is Creswell Lane Restaurant, located at Creswell Lane Opelousas.

Creswell Lane is a top-ranked restaurant in Opelousas, offering tasty Chinese food at a fair price.

The restaurant offers several service options: drive-thru, delivery, takeout, curbside pickup, and indoor dining.

On the menu are crawfish green beans, wings, lo mein, beef mushroom, fried rice, cheese turnovers, pineapple, fried shrimp, and fried fish fillet, among others.

Creswell Lane Restaurant is open on Sundays to Thursdays from 11:00 am to 09:00 pm and on Fridays and Saturdays from 11:00 am to 09:30 pm.

Address: 1018 Creswell Ln, Opelousas, LA 70570, United States. Phone: +1 337-948-4787

Want to know more places to visit for fun dining? Check out our guide on restaurants in Benson, AZ, restaurants in Stone Oak, TX, and restaurants in Kapolei, Hawaii.

9. La Hacienda

La Hacienda

La Hacienda is a top-ranked Mexican restaurant in Opelousas, LA, offering excellent Mexican food with vegetarian options.

Dining at La Hacienda is flexible as you can find it indoors or feed your mouth and eyes outdoors. If you cannot wait, there is no problem at all. You can also get a takeaway.

The restaurant offers comfort food with healthy vegan options in a casual and cozy atmosphere.

They also offer highchairs and a bar on site featuring beer, wine, spirits, and cocktails. To find something unique, you can try a mix.

The menu includes steaks, margaritas, shrimp quesadilla, taco salad, rice, chips and salsa, steak ranchero, and more.

La Haciendas opens on Monday- Saturday from 11 am- 10 pm and on Sundays from 11 am – 9 pm.

Address: 5693 Interstate 49 South Service Rd, Opelousas, LA 70570, United States. Phone: +1 337-942-2262.

10. El Pico de Gallo

El Pico de Gallo

Also on our list is another excellent Mexican restaurant in Opelousas, which is El Pico de Gallo.

El Pico de Gallo is famous for its affordable lunch and dinner options served with the walls of its restaurant.

The restaurant is wheelchair-accessible, accepts credit card payment methods and reservations, and provides free Wi-Fi and parking.

They have vegetarian options, house specialties, assorted steaks, and carefully sourced seafood. So even if you cannot get a delivery, you can get a takeaway or dine-in!

Other menu highlights include chips and salsa, prawn cocktail, banana split, Enchiladas Verdes, chimichanga, fajitas, hamburger, and so much more.

El Pico de Gallo operates from 11 am – 10 pm on Mondays- Saturdays and 11 am – 9 pm on Sundays.

Address: 165 LA-744, Opelousas, LA 70570, United States. Phone: +1 337-948-5075.

11. Taco Bell

El Pico de Gallo

Another Mexican restaurant we have on this list is Taco Bell. This fast food is famous for its well-prepared Mexican food, such as tacos, quesadillas & nachos.

Opelousas, LA, is undoubtedly blessed with Mexican restaurants, and that is why on our list is yet another amazing one, Taco Bell.

Taco Bell is a fast food restaurant famous for its Mexican foods like quesadillas, tacos, and nachos.

Taco Bell offers breakfast, lunch, and dinner options with several service options that include delivery, dine-in, drive-thru, and takeout.

You can visit Taco Bell Opelousas even for late-night food, as they are always running till last midnight.

Some meal suggestions for visiting include double chalupa, chips & salsa, nacho cheese, salads, nacho fries, tacos, burritos, and quesadillas.

Taco Bell opens from 7 am – 1 am Sunday – Thursday and on Fridays & Saturdays from 7 am – 2 am.

Address: 605 Creswell Ln, Opelousas, LA 70570, United States. Phone: +1 337-948-3850.

12. The Spotted Horse Tavern & Dining Parlor

The Spotted Horse Tavern & Dining Parlor

Yet another place to visit for excellent food in Opelousas, LA, is The Spotted Horse Tavern & Dining Parlor.

The Spotted Horse Tavern & Dining Parlor is a Creole restaurant in Opelousas, LA, offering small plates, cocktails, beer, and salad bars in a cozy atmosphere.

The Spotted Horse Tavern & Dining Parlor features include live music, takeout, fast service, and indoor dining.

While at The Spotted Horse Tavern & Dining Parlor, you can grab a drink at the bar, enjoy a game, get a table, and make dining memories with your loved ones.

The Spotted Horse features southern cuisines with voodoo shrimp, chip peppers & pickles, staggering birds, signature bread pudding, Cajun gumbo, etc., on the menu.

Please don’t leave without having a bite of their delightful desserts.

The Spotted Horse opens from 5 pm – 10 pm on Wednesday & Thursday and 5 pm – 11 pm on Friday & Saturday.

Address: 2235 Creswell Ln, Opelousas, LA 70570, United States. Phone: +1 337-594-3023.

13. Lavergne’s Cajun Kitchen

Lavergne's Cajun Kitchen

Lavergne’s Cajun Kitchen is one of the best places to eat in Opelousas, LA, offering fantastic food and services.

They also provide indoor dining capabilities and takeout options, making them a suitable place to grab lunch.

And if you cannot make it down to the location, no worries; they provide delivery services too!

The restaurant has amenities and a kid-friendly menu. They serve comfort food, small plates, and quick bites.

Do well to try their seafood jambalaya, kid’s cheeseburger, fried shrimp po’boy, chicken cracklins, customizable chicken tenders, and cheese nachos which are a few of the fantastic items on the menu.

You can always come in from 10:30 am – 3 pm on Monday- Friday for some quick breakfast boudin or one of their home-cooked plate lunches.

Address: 10300 Prejean Hwy, Opelousas, LA 70570, United States. Phone: +1 337-678-9468.

14. Peking Buffet

Peking Buffet

Peking Buffet is among the best places to eat in Opelousas, LA, and is definitely worth visiting.

Peking Buffet is a buffet restaurant in Opelousas where you get served by the always smiling servers.

The food at the restaurant is fantastic, and so is the service. What’s more? The food is affordable!

Peking Buffet’s menu has healthy and vegetarian-friendly options. Lo mein, pork wonton soup, egg-drop soup, Chicken mixed vegetables, oyster & pineapple mayo, and cheese oyster are available on the menu.

Sunday- Thursday from 11 am – 9 pm and Saturday & Sunday from 11 am – 10 pm are when Peking Buffet is open.

Visit the restaurant for a pleasurable dining experience.

Address: 817 Creswell Ln Opelousas, LA 70570, United States. Phone: +1 337-407-9909.

15. Brew and Scoop

Brew and Scoop

To round up our list of the best restaurants in Opelousas, LA is Brew and Scoop, an American cafe offering specialty coffee, sweet ice cream, smoothies, and more.

The operators of Brew and Scoop see their customers as family, which is why they provide souvenirs such as customer tops.

It would be best if you also tried the Scoop of different flavors of ice cream such as strawberry cheesecake, birthday cake, cotton candy, rocky road, and plenty more.

They also provide a brew with a variety of flavors and combos. With over 30 samples, you will undoubtedly find something you like.

Brew and Scoop operate from 6:30 am-8 pm & on Saturday-Sunday 7:30 am-8 pm.

Whenever you are in Opelousas, stop at Brew and Scoop. And if you get addicted to their coffee, you can always get freshly ground coffee bags.

Address: 415 Creswell Lane, Opelousas, LA 70570, United States. Phone: +1 337-678-3660.

Also Check out our guide on restaurants in Wilton Manors, FL, restaurants in Bald Head Island, NC, and restaurants in Wilmington, VT, for a fun meal time.

Plan a Trip to Opelousas

As you have seen in this article, the Opelousas is an excellent place to visit if you plan a food trip.

Opelousas has a lot of tourist attractions and relaxation spots, so a visit won’t just be about food but about having a fun time and enjoying all it has to offer.

Start planning your trip today!